  • Should junction boxes be counted as terminals

    Should junction boxes be counted as terminals

    No, a terminal box is not the same as a junction box. They serve different purposes and have distinct characteristics: Terminal Box: Terminal boxes are used for specific connections in situations where there is no need for future expansion or additional connections. Code Compliance: Both enclosures must adhere to NEC Article. When buyers compare a terminal box with a junction box, they are usually not asking a theoretical question. Ideal for systems that require secure, structured, and maintainable connections, often in industrial control systems or automation. Function: Junction box = wire splicing; Terminal box = wire-to-terminal interface. They are typically compact and.

A distribution box is a low-voltage electrical enclosure that receives incoming power and distributes it safely to multiple outgoing circuits through protective and switching devices such as MCBs, RCDs, RCBOs, fuses, isolators, busbars, neutral bars, earth bars, and surge protective devices.
